WebSep 19, 2024 · Eclampsia is a medical emergency. It is treated with medications to control seizures and maintain a stable blood pressure with the goal of minimizing complications for both mother and baby. Magnesium sulfate is used as a first-line treatment when eclamptic seizures do occur. Web1.1 Advise pregnant women with more than 1 moderate risk factor for pre- eclampsia to take 75–150 mg of aspirin[ 1 ] daily from 12 weeks until the birth of the baby. Factors indicating moderate risk are: first pregnancy. age 40 years or older. pregnancy interval of more than 10 years. body mass index (BMI) of 35 kg/m 2 or more at first visit
